Weston Hall Hotel, located in the village of Bulkington near Nuneaton & Coventry, is a 16th-century Manor House offering guests modern amenities, facilities, and attentive service within a traditional setting. The hotel is renowned for its combination of historical charm and top-notch hospitality, providing a unique experience for visitors. The hotel has just opened the brand new restaurant Stone & Ivy serving modern British cuisine with mediterranean influences. In addition to this busy new modern restaurant the hotel provides banqueting, conferencing and wedding services as well as a broad calendar of events throughout the year.
